
Range hoods are essential elements in any modern kitchen. They ensure healthy air by eliminating smoke, odors, and grease generated during cooking. But how does a range hood work, along with its motor and key components?
How Range Hoods Work
What is a range hood?
A range hood is a household appliance designed to extract smoke, steam, and cooking odors. Its main goal is to maintain a clean and odor-free kitchen environment. Range hoods can be installed in home kitchens, but they are also essential in professional kitchens where smoke and steam volumes are higher.

Importance of Extraction in the Kitchen
The extraction of odors and smoke is crucial to prevent the buildup of grease on walls and ceilings, which could pose health and safety risks. A kitchen range hood, whether domestic or professional, ensures air circulation and prevents fire hazards by evacuating air laden with greasy particles.
The Motor of a Range Hood
Essential Role of the Motor
The motor of the range hood is the heart of the appliance. It drives the fan that sucks in stale air and directs it outside or through a filtration system. The motor power of the hood directly affects the efficiency of air extraction.

Types of Motors in Hoods
Different types of motors can equip a range hood. Among the most common are induction motors, valued for their energy efficiency and low noise levels. Scroll motors are known for their robustness in professional applications. A remote motor can also be used to reduce noise in the kitchen.
Motor Power and Performance
The motor power of a kitchen hood is crucial for ensuring good extraction. It must be suited to the size of the kitchen and the type of cooking practiced. Professional hood motors are often more powerful to meet the high demands of commercial kitchens.
Electrical Supply of the Motor
The motor of a hood requires appropriate electrical installation. It is important to check that the voltage and amperage comply with the motor specifications to ensure optimal operation. The installation should be carried out by a professional to avoid any risk of malfunction.
Filtration System in a Hood
Types of Filters Used
Range hoods often use two types of filters: grease filters and charcoal filters. Grease filters are designed to capture suspended grease particles, while charcoal filters eliminate odors before the air is reintroduced into the kitchen.
Maintenance of Filters
Regular maintenance of the filters is essential to maintain the efficiency of the hood. Grease filters should be cleaned or replaced periodically, while charcoal filters require regular replacement to remain effective. This helps prolong the lifespan of the range hood motor.
The Casing and Fan of the Hood
Structure of the Casing
The ventilation casing houses the motor and the fan. It is often made of stainless steel to resist corrosion and ensure optimal durability. A good extraction casing is crucial for effective evacuation.
Operation of the Fan
The fan of the kitchen hood plays a key role in air extraction. There are several types of fans, each with its own characteristics. Professional fans are generally more powerful, offering better extraction capacity for high-volume kitchens.
Tips to Optimize the Performance of a Range Hood
Choosing the Right Hood Model
Choosing a range hood should take into account several factors, such as extraction power, noise level, and energy consumption. For professional kitchens, it is often recommended to opt for induction hoods or models with a remote motor.
Regular Maintenance of the Extraction System
Regular maintenance, including cleaning the filters and ducts, is essential to ensure the optimal functioning of the range hood. This helps prevent motor overheating and prolongs the lifespan of the appliance.
